Default Right turn signal intermittently malfunction

My rear-right turn signal has started doing this odd thing where it will no longer function mid-drive. Turn the car off for a few hours, and it'll start working again. Anyone else experienced this? Clearly I can rule out a bulb or fuse issue...

Havn't had THAT particular problem, but rest assured, it's an electrical module problem (the XE it STUFFED with swap-out modules for every little function---it's almost goofy),
and repair is simple.

I had a moonroof problem. The roof simply would stop operating in the middle of a summer morning. But if I left it in the hot sun, by end of day, the moonroof would function again.
I thought it was a loose wiring harness. Turned out the car needed to be hooked to one of those diagnosis machines, and the machine told the mechanics to replace the sunroof control module.

Simple job. All warrantied.
Take the car in to a service center---this is after all technically a safety issue, since the car can't function the way the Law and police require every car to function.
As long as they have the diagnosis machine available, they'll know exactly where that electrical issue is.
